Steve Diamond Suspended: The Impact on Newcastle Falcons and Rugby Ethics

Explore the consequences of Steve Diamond's six-game ban for abusing match officials and its implications for rugby values and the Newcastle Falcons.

Newcastle Falcons' consultant director of rugby, Steve Diamond, has been handed a six-match suspension by the Rugby Football Union (RFU) following his misconduct towards match officials. This disciplinary action stems from an incident at the conclusion of Newcastle's narrow 17-15 defeat to Exeter Chiefs on March 29, where Diamond contested the awarding of Exeter's match-winning try in the final moments.

The Incident and Its Aftermath

The confrontation was triggered by Diamond's dissatisfaction with the officials' decision, leading to a heated exchange post-match. A three-person disciplinary panel found Diamond guilty of actions deemed prejudicial to the interests of the game. According to Sam Hillas KC, chair of the disciplinary panel, the language and behavior exhibited by Diamond were wholly unacceptable and in direct contradiction to the core values of rugby.

Consequences and Responses

Diamond's six-game suspension includes a ban from any matchday involvement until an hour after the final whistle for the last five games of this Premiership season and the first friendly match of the upcoming season. In his defense, Diamond appeared before the panel and admitted to violating RFU Rule 5.12, which pertains to conduct detrimental to the game or the Union.

During his post-match interview, Diamond expressed frustration with the officiating, highlighting a perceived foul play during the crucial try and questioning the VAR's lack of intervention. His comments have sparked a broader discussion on the role and respect for match officials in professional sports.

Looking Ahead

As Newcastle Falcons prepare for their upcoming fixtures, including a critical home game against Northampton on April 18, the team faces the challenge of navigating the remainder of the season without Diamond's direct involvement.
